Rupert Degas’ rich baritone voice, which evokes fireplaces and peaty whiskey, is a fine choice for Kelly’s atmospheric historical mystery, set in 1936 England. When followers of a secret spiritualist society start dying, Sir Arthur Conan Doyle, the creator of Sherlock Holmes, asks members of Oxford’s most famous literary group for help. Surely the Inklings, including J.R.R. Tolkien and C.S. Lewis and their associates Dorothy L. Sayers and Agatha Christie, can catch the killer. Degas’ enthusiasm celebrates the story’s cinematic details. His precision keeps the complex plot clear. And his nuanced characterizations, including Doyle’s Scottish accent and Tolkien’s pell-mell conversational style, put listeners square in the middle of the action.
In Degas’ company, the Inklings have an adventure to die for.Pub Date: May 5, 2026

by Elizabeth Peters ; read by Barbara Rosenblat ‧ RELEASE DATE: N/A
Emerson and Peabody are at it again! Uncovering antiquities takes a back-seat as the romantic archaeologists track down the master criminal who is stealing Egypt's ancient treasures. With the help of their precocious son, Ramses, the intrepid pair unravel this mystery in crowded bazaars, desert camps and the heart of the Black Pyramid. Barbara Rosenblat's reading fully measures up to the tale. She is a master of timing and nuance. Rosenblat's power for character interpretation has grown with each book in this amusing series. This is the best one yet.

Sanjeev Bhaskar makes wonderful work of this brilliant, funny, and thought-provoking thriller. What happens when you mix those classics of Edwardian fiction, Sherlock Holmes and A.J. Raffles, with a mysterious character from the African jungle and recast the story’s narrator as law student Balvinder Singh? Add Winston Churchill to the mix, along with spirited suffragette Maud Adler, and you have the perfect cocktail of narrative delight, brought effortlessly to life by Bhaskar. Set in 1905, the high-water mark of the Edwardian empire, the story centers on the discovery of a grisly murder, which leads to the uncovering of a fiendish plot to attack British society. But which side will Singh be on?
An absorbing and exciting listen, and historical fiction at its very best.Pub Date: July 14, 2026
